Banksy at Hang Up

The Hang-Up Gallery concentrates on contemporary art and street art, showing work from both established and new artists. There is always a range of art to view (and buy) and special exhibitions.

The Gallery’s next major exhibition will be Monster by Magnus Gjoen, a new collection to be shown exclusively at Hang Up, in which Gjoen plays with the concepts of beauty vs. evil. The exhibition opens on 20th March.

The Hang-Up Gallery is at 56 Stoke Newington High Street, N16 7PB, UK (tel. 020-3667 4550). The Gallery is closed on Mondays and is open from 12 noon to 6pm from Tuesday to Sunday.  Find out more on: http://hanguppictures.com/about
